Netanyahu's Political Will and the Two-State Solution Obstacle

32 connections·37 entities in this video→Obstacles to a Gaza Ceasefire
- 🎯 The primary obstacle to a Gaza ceasefire is not negotiation issues but Netanyahu's political will, according to Lord Simon McDonald.
- ⚠️ Hamas has demanded a guarantee that hostilities won't resume if talks fail, which Israel views as an unacceptable change to the proposed plan.
- 🧐 The suggestion that Netanyahu might call an election to gain a stronger majority is considered unlikely, as he has a stable coalition and could remake it within the existing Knesset.
The Two-State Solution's Impracticality
- 🗺️ The long-standing mantra of a two-state solution is described as logical but impractical in the current climate.
- 💡 There's a growing international recognition that alternative solutions need to be considered.
- 🇬🇧 The UK could play a role in examining fundamentals and envisioning solutions beyond the two-state framework.
Netanyahu's Political Strength
- 📈 Benjamin Netanyahu appears politically strong, with most of his perceived enemies weakened or destroyed, including Hamas and the Houthis.
- 🤝 His relationship with President Trump is strong, bolstered by joint US-Israeli raids against Iran's nuclear program.
- 🇮🇱 Israel seems largely impervious to outside lobbying, with the exception of American influence.
The Gaza and West Bank Situation
- 💔 While Israel's right to exist and self-defense is respected, its actions in Gaza and the West Bank are seen as having crossed a line.
- 🗣️ An honest conversation is needed about the horrific events in Gaza since the initial ceasefire broke down.
- 🚫 Recognizing a Palestinian state is viewed as gesture politics with no practical follow-through.
Alternative Solutions and Future Outlook
- ❓ While not fully detailed, alternative solutions might acknowledge Israel's continuing security interests in Palestinian areas even after withdrawal.
- ⚖️ Palestine might have something less than a state but more than the current occupation.
- 🇺🇸 Donald Trump is seen as the outsider with the most influence to help end the conflict and facilitate the return of hostages.
